$138k Salary — Complete Guide

Yearly perspective — what is $138k a year?

A $138k salary means you earn $138,000 in gross income annually. Divided evenly, that's $11,500 per month and $66.35 per hour based on a 40-hour work week.

Monthly lifestyle — $138k a year is how much a month?

On a $138k salary, your monthly gross is $11,500. After Texas and federal withholding, you take home about $8,771/month.

Weekly and hourly breakdown

$138k/year equals $2,654 each week, $5,308 biweekly, and $66.35 per hour assuming 40-hour weeks.

After-tax income estimate

In Texas, expect to keep approximately $105,246 of your $138k after all taxes — effective rate ~23.7%. No state income tax. Actual take-home pay may vary by state and filing status.

Is $138k a Good Salary?

$138k is well above the US median — top 20% of earners. This puts you firmly in upper-middle class territory across most of the US.

Whether it's "good" also depends heavily on where you live. In low-cost states like Mississippi or Arkansas, $138k provides comfortable financial security for most lifestyles. In San Francisco or Manhattan, the same salary stretches much less far in real purchasing power.

What is $138k as an hourly rate?
$138k per year equals $66.35/hour, based on a standard 40-hour work week and 52 weeks per year (2,080 working hours annually).
How much taxes do you pay on $138k?
On a $138k salary, you'll pay federal income tax, FICA taxes (7.65%), and state income tax (varies by state). The combined effective tax rate typically ranges from 20–30% depending on your location and deductions.
